Unlikely hero: Vaughn’s home run the winning hit as Cubs eliminated

The Cubs offense failed to accomplish much and their season ended with a 3-1 loss at Milwaukee in Game 5 of the National League Division Series.

Blackhawks highlight their rich history before the home opener for their centennial season

The Chicago Blackhawks had a long list of alumni on hand for the home opener of the organization's centennial season. Hall of Famers Chris Chelios, Denis Savard and Jeremy Roenick walked the red carpet with the current players ahead of the team’s game against Montreal.

Pomeranz comeback story continued as Cubs starter in Game 5

Drew Pomeranz hadn’t pitched in the majors since 2021, until the Cubs added him to the roster in April. A nice comeback story continued as he started Game 5 on Saturday.

Komolafe scores late, leads Northwestern to 22-21 win over Penn State

Caleb Komolafe ran for 72 yards and a touchdown and Northwestern held on to beat Penn State 22-21 on Saturday. Preston Stone threw for 163 yards with a touchdown pass to Griffin Wilde, and Jack Olsen kicked three field goals for the Wildcats (4-2, 2-1 Big Ten) who won their third straight.

Bears pick a left tackle, get some good news on injury front

Head coach Ben Johnson announced Saturday that Theo Benedet would make his first start at left tackle Monday. Benedet earned the job after he replaced Braxton Jones against the Las Vegas Raiders in Week 4. Jones had been the team’s starter at left tackle after a competition for the spot during training camp.

No. 16 Notre Dame pulls away from NC State in second half for fourth consecutive win

C.J. Carr passed for 342 yards and two touchdowns, and No. 16 Notre Dame pulled away from N.C. State in the second half for a 36-7 victory on Saturday. Carr connected on 19 of 31 passes, including TD tosses of 18 yards to K.K. Smith and 12 yards to Will Pauling in the third quarter.
